Searched refs:RectType (Results 1 – 10 of 10) sorted by relevance
/ohos5.0/foundation/graphic/graphic_2d/rosen/modules/render_service_base/src/common/ |
H A D | rs_occlusion_region_helper.cpp | 96 inline RectType Looper::GetEdgeRelation(int &head, int &tail, in GetEdgeRelation() 99 RectType relationship; in GetEdgeRelation() 103 relationship = RectType::LHS_ONLY; in GetEdgeRelation() 113 relationship = RectType::RHS_ONLY; in GetEdgeRelation() 123 relationship = RectType::LHS_RHS_BOTH; in GetEdgeRelation() 137 RectType OuterLooper::NextScanline(int &curTop, int &curBottom) in NextScanline() 179 void InnerLooper::Init(RectType relationship) in Init() 181 if (relationship == RectType::LHS_ONLY) { in Init() 188 } else if (relationship == RectType::RHS_ONLY) { in Init() 207 RectType InnerLooper::NextRect(int &curLeft, int &curRight) in NextRect() [all …]
|
H A D | rs_occlusion_region.cpp | 291 RectType relationship = outer.NextScanline(current.top_, current.bottom_); in RegionOpAccelate() 292 if (op == Region::OP::AND && relationship != RectType::LHS_RHS_BOTH) { in RegionOpAccelate() 295 if (op == Region::OP::SUB && relationship == RectType::RHS_ONLY) { in RegionOpAccelate() 300 RectType rectType = inner.NextRect(current.left_, current.right_); in RegionOpAccelate()
|
/ohos5.0/foundation/graphic/graphic_2d/rosen/modules/render_service_base/include/common/ |
H A D | rs_occlusion_region_helper.h | 24 enum RectType { enum 68 inline RectType GetEdgeRelation(int &head, int &tail, bool &more_lhs, bool &more_rhs); 86 RectType NextScanline(int &curTop, int &curBottom); 102 void Init(RectType relationship); 103 RectType NextRect(int &curLeft, int &curRight);
|
/ohos5.0/foundation/graphic/graphic_2d/interfaces/kits/napi/graphic/drawing/enum_napi/ |
H A D | js_enum.cpp | 127 { "DEFAULT", static_cast<int32_t>(Lattice::RectType::DEFAULT) }, 128 { "TRANSPARENT", static_cast<int32_t>(Lattice::RectType::TRANSPARENT) }, 129 { "FIXEDCOLOR", static_cast<int32_t>(Lattice::RectType::FIXEDCOLOR) },
|
/ohos5.0/foundation/graphic/graphic_2d/interfaces/kits/napi/graphic/drawing/lattice_napi/ |
H A D | js_lattice.cpp | 122 std::vector<Lattice::RectType>& latticeRectTypes) in GetLatticeRectTypes() 141 latticeRectTypes.push_back(static_cast<Lattice::RectType>(rectType)); in GetLatticeRectTypes()
|
/ohos5.0/foundation/graphic/graphic_2d/rosen/modules/2d_graphics/src/drawing/draw/ |
H A D | core_canvas.h | 57 enum RectType : uint8_t { enum 64 std::vector<RectType> fRectTypes;
|
/ohos5.0/foundation/graphic/graphic_2d/rosen/modules/2d_graphics/src/drawing/recording/ |
H A D | cmd_list_helper.cpp | 287 latticeHandle.fRectTypes = AddVectorToCmdList<Lattice::RectType>(cmdList, lattice.fRectTypes); in AddLatticeToCmdList() 300 lattice.fRectTypes = GetVectorFromCmdList<Lattice::RectType>(cmdList, latticeHandle.fRectTypes); in GetLatticeFromCmdList()
|
/ohos5.0/foundation/graphic/graphic_2d/rosen/modules/2d_graphics/src/drawing/engine_adapter/skia_adapter/ |
H A D | skia_canvas.cpp | 576 std::vector<SkCanvas::Lattice::RectType> skRectTypes = {}; in DrawImageLattice() 580 skRectTypes[i] = static_cast<SkCanvas::Lattice::RectType>(lattice.fRectTypes[i]); in DrawImageLattice()
|
/ohos5.0/docs/zh-cn/application-dev/reference/apis-arkgraphics2d/ |
H A D | js-apis-graphics-drawing.md | 4908 …r, fYCount: number, fBounds?: common2D.Rect | null, fRectTypes?: Array\<RectType> | null, fColors?… 4923 | fRectTypes | Array\<[RectType](#recttype12)>\|null | 否 | 可选,填充网格… 4955 ## RectType<sup>12+</sup>
|
/ohos5.0/docs/en/application-dev/reference/apis-arkgraphics2d/ |
H A D | js-apis-graphics-drawing.md | 4908 …r, fYCount: number, fBounds?: common2D.Rect | null, fRectTypes?: Array\<RectType> | null, fColors?… 4923 | fRectTypes | Array\<[RectType](#recttype12)>\|null | No | Array t… 4955 ## RectType<sup>12+</sup>
|